Zephyr Teachout Quotes

The Two National Powers That Dominated The Colonies, France And Britain, Represented Two Different Models Of Corruption. Britain Was Seen As A Failed Ideal. It Was Corrupted Republic, A Place Where The Premise Of Government Was Basically Sound But Civic Virtue - That Of The Public And Public Officials - Was Degenerating. On The Other Hand, France Was Seen As More Essentially Corrupt, A Nation In Which There Was No True Polity, But Instead Exchanges Of Luxury For Power; A Nation Populated By Weak Subjects And Flattering Courtiers. Britain Was The Greater Tragedy, Because It Held The Promise Of Integrity, Whereas France Was Simply Something Of A Civic Cesspool.
